Deutsch Borrows Old Navy Mannequins For Underage Drinking Campaign

underage_drinking_deutsch_psa_ad_council.jpg

Driving home the point real kids are curious about alcohol, three new Ad Council/SAMHSA PSAs use mannequins to remind parents their kids just might not be as innocent and innocuous as they think.

The campaign targets parents of 12-20 year olds leading up to Alcohol Awareness Month in April. Accompanying the commercials are radio, magazine, newspaper and Web.
